REPLACEMENT
Note
l
A common
reservoir
is used for the clutch
and brake
system
fluids.
l
The fIuid
in the reservoir
must
be maintained
at 314
tevet
or higher
during
replacement.
Caution
l
Be careful
not to spill
the fluid
on a painted
surface.
If this
should
happen,
wash
it off immediately.
l
Do not
mix different
brands
of fluid.
l
Do not reuse
the clutch
fluid
that
was drained.
1. Drain the brake fluid from the master
cylinder
by pumping
it through
a wheel
cylinder
bleed
screw.
2. Remove
the bleeder
cap from the clutch
release
cylinder
and attach
a vinyl
hose to the bleeder
plug.
93GOHX-77
3
3. Place the other end of the vinyl hose in a clear container.
4. Fill the reservoir
with new fluid to the MAX mark.
5. Slowly
pump
the clutch
pedal
several
times.
6. With the clutch
pedal depressed,
loosen the bleeder
screw
with the SST to let the fluid escape.
Close the bleeder
screw
with the SST.
7. Repeat
Steps 4 and 5 until only clean fluid is seen.
8. Tighten
the bleeder
screw.
Tightening
torque:
5.9-8.8
Nom (60-90
cm-kg,
52-78
in-lb)
9. Add fluid to the MAX mark.
IO. Slowly
pump
the clutch
pedal
several
times.
Verify that there
is no
fluid leakage.
11.
Check
operation
of the clutch
system.
12. Bleed
and check
operation
of the brake
system.
